Product Overview

Amoxicillin injection is a semisynthetic penicillin antibiotic with broad-spectrum activity against both Gram-positive and Gram-negative bacteria. It is specifically formulated for veterinary use, targeting respiratory infections in cattle and pigs. The product is available in a 100ml bottle with a shelf life of 3 years, ensuring long-term storage and usability (product details).

Key Features

  • Composition: 150mg of amoxicillin per ml
  • Indication: Treatment of bacterial infections caused by susceptible organisms
  • Administration: Intramuscular injection
  • Withdrawal Period: 28 days for meat, 4 hours for milk

Pharmacokinetic Properties

Understanding the pharmacokinetics of amoxicillin injection is essential for optimizing its therapeutic efficacy. The drug exhibits distinct absorption, distribution, metabolism, and excretion characteristics in different animal species.

Absorption and Distribution

In cattle, the maximum plasma concentration (Cmax) of 3.45 µg/ml is achieved 2.45 hours after intramuscular administration. In pigs, the Cmax of 3.54 µg/ml is reached within 2 hours. Amoxicillin distributes primarily to the extracellular compartment, facilitated by its low plasma protein binding (17%). It effectively reaches tissues such as the lungs, pleura, and bronchial tissues, with concentrations comparable to plasma levels (product specifications).

Metabolism and Excretion

Amoxicillin undergoes hepatic metabolism via hydrolysis of the β-lactam ring, forming inactive penicilloic acid (20%). The majority of the drug is excreted unchanged through the kidneys, with secondary excretion via the biliary route and milk. This excretion profile necessitates careful monitoring in lactating animals (pharmacokinetic data).

Applications in Veterinary Medicine

Amoxicillin injection is a cornerstone in treating bacterial infections in livestock, particularly respiratory diseases. Its efficacy against specific pathogens makes it a preferred choice for veterinarians.

Target Pathogens

The antibiotic is effective against:

  • Cattle: Mannheimia haemolytica and Pasteurella multocida
  • Pigs: Pasteurella multocida

These bacteria are commonly associated with respiratory tract infections, which can lead to significant economic losses in livestock production. The drug's bactericidal action and broad-spectrum activity make it a vital tool in disease management (clinical applications).

Usage Guidelines

Amoxicillin injection should be administered intramuscularly, with the dosage determined by the animal's weight and the severity of the infection. It is crucial to follow the withdrawal period guidelines to ensure food safety: 28 days for meat and 4 hours for milk. The product must be shaken well before use to ensure uniform distribution of the active ingredient (usage instructions).

Safety and Adverse Reactions

While amoxicillin injection is generally safe, it is not without risks. Adverse reactions and precautions must be carefully considered.

Adverse Effects

As with all beta-lactam antibiotics, hypersensitivity reactions (allergies) are possible. Animals with a known allergy to penicillins should not receive this medication. Local reactions at the injection site, such as swelling or redness, may occur but are typically transient (safety information).

Special Warnings

Healthcare professionals must emphasize the importance of adhering to withdrawal periods to prevent residues in milk and meat. Additionally, the product should be stored in a cool, dry place, protected from light, and kept out of reach of children (storage guidelines).
